After about a year of waiting for Xorg to release an xorg-server that didn't lock up on my Linux machine. 1.8.1.902 was tested on my machine, and it worked! I patched it with a hacked xineramainfo performed by yours truly and set up dual twinview across 2 monitors each, then stitched it all together with xinerama. I'm sure 3D acceleration doesn't work right, but thats OK for me because I don't do gaming and don't need wobbly window effects. This machine is used for day-to-day desktop applications as well as business operations and video editing.
